Introduction to Dream Interpretation
Dream interpretation has long captivated people’s imagination, serving as a window into the enigmatic corridors of our subconscious mind. Historically, civilizations from the Ancient Egyptians to the Greeks have delved deep into the study of dreams, attributing them with immense psychological and sometimes prophetic significance. Often, dreams carry symbols and scenarios that mirror our innermost thoughts, unresolved emotions, and, in some instances, offer glimpses into potential future events.
The practice of decoding these nocturnal narratives, known as dream interpretation, involves recognizing and understanding recurring symbols and themes within dreams. For example, certain symbols such as water, flying, or falling are often seen as representative of particular emotions or life situations. Such symbols can vary significantly across different cultural and historical contexts, indicating the diverse ways human beings seek to understand their inner lives.
Early approaches to dream interpretation saw figures like Sigmund Freud and Carl Jung laying foundational theories. Freud’s approach suggested that dreams are a manifestation of repressed desires and unresolved conflicts, allowing individuals to confront issues that they may not address during waking hours. On the other hand, Jung proposed that dreams are a bridge to the collective unconscious, providing archetypical symbols that resonate universally with human experience. Their methods have evolved, yet they remain central to contemporary dream analysis techniques.
